原文:bootstrap模态框展示echarts折线图宽度从100%变为100px

出现这种情况的原因,echarts图表默认占用盒子的 ,所以,modal处于隐藏状态下时,宽高为 ,此时echarts折线图会使用自身默认的宽 Px和高 px 解决方案: 首先我们要了解模态框的一个事件:shown.bs.modal 此事件在模态框已经显示出来 并且同时在CSS过渡效果完成 之后被触发 所以我们可以在模态框刚被加载出来之后就给折线图重新赋值 代码如下: 蓝色标注 ...

2020-05-05 19:38 1 524 推荐指数:

查看详情

echarts宽度100%变成了100px

这几天在做折线图,先是用的chart.js,但是chart.js会出现纵轴不显示数字,宽度不能设置百分比只能设置定值,而且图像重绘之后需要鼠标移到折线图的数据点上才会出现图像,找了半天也没有找到问题在哪。果断的放弃了chart.js,选择了echarts。在用echarts时也碰到了宽度不灵的问题 ...

Fri Oct 20 23:19:00 CST 2017 1 12719
echarts图设置100%宽度变成100px的解决方法

最简单的一种是用resize()方法重画canvas,但是页面还是只展示100px 在网上找的方法主要逻辑是在初始化之前重新获取一下dom节点的宽度,有效果。 ...

Fri Jul 16 22:36:00 CST 2021 0 246
echarts折线图

$.ajax({ type: "Get", url: "/xx/xxx", data: { year: $("#year").val() }, dataType: "json", success: function (result) { if (echarts_model2 == null ...

Sat Oct 12 01:10:00 CST 2019 0 892
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M